DTC P0443 Evaporative Emission Control System Purge Control Valve Circuit |
DESCRIPTION
To reduce hydrocarbon (HC) emissions, evaporated fuel from the fuel tank is routed through a charcoal canister to the intake manifold for combustion in the cylinders.The ECM changes the duty signals to the purge VSV so that the intake amount of HC emissions is appropriate for driving conditions (engine load, engine speed, vehicle speed, etc.) after the engine is warmed up.DTC Code
| DTC Detection Condition
| Trouble Area
|
P0443
| The terminal voltage of the ECM output circuit does not correspond with the drive signals from the ECM to the purge VSV (1 trip detection logic).
| - Open or short in purge VSV circuit
- Purge VSV
- ECM
|
CONFIRMATION DRIVING PATTERN

- Connect the intelligent tester to the DLC3.
- Turn the ignition switch to ON and turn the tester on.
- Clear the DTCs (even if no DTCs are stored, perform the clear DTC operation).
- Turn the ignition switch off and wait for at least 30 seconds.
- Turn the ignition switch to ON and turn the tester on.
- Start the engine and warm it up until the engine coolant temperature is 75°C (167°F) or higher [A].
- HINT:
- The A/C switch and all accessory switches should be off.
- Idle the engine for 15 minutes or more [B].
- HINT:
- Check the EVAP (Purge) VSV item in the Data List. When the value of this item is between 5 and 95%, the judgment will be performed.
- Enter the following menus: Powertrain / Engine and ECT / DTC [C].
- Read the pending DTCs.
- HINT:
- If a pending DTC is output, the system is malfunctioning.
- If a pending DTC is not output, perform the following procedure.
- Enter the following menus: Powertrain / Engine and ECT / Utility / All Readiness.
- Input the DTC: P0443.
- Check the DTC judgment result.
Tester Display
| Description
|
NORMAL
| - DTC judgment completed
- System normal
|
ABNORMAL
| - DTC judgment completed
- System abnormal
|
INCOMPLETE
| - DTC judgment not completed
- Perform driving pattern after confirming DTC enabling conditions
|
N/A
| - Unable to perform DTC judgment
- Number of DTCs which do not fulfill DTC preconditions has reached ECU memory limit
|
- HINT:
- If the judgment result shows NORMAL, the system is normal.
- If the judgment result shows ABNORMAL, the system has a malfunction.
- If the judgment result shows INCOMPLETE or N/A, perform steps [D] and [E].
- Drive the vehicle at a constant speed between 40 and 60 km/h (25 and 37 mph) for 10 minutes [D].
- CAUTION:
- When performing the confirmation driving pattern, obey all speed limits and traffic laws.
- Check the DTC judgment result [E].

INSPECTION PROCEDURE
- NOTICE:
- Inspect the fuses for circuits related to this system before performing the following inspection procedure.
- HINT:
- Read freeze frame data using the intelligent tester. Freeze frame data records the engine conditions when malfunctions are detected. When troubleshooting, freeze frame data can help determine if the vehicle was moving or stationary, if the engine was warmed up or not, if the air fuel ratio was lean or rich, and other data from the time the malfunction occurred.
1.PERFORM ACTIVE TEST USING INTELLIGENT TESTER (ACTIVATE THE VSV FOR EVAP CONTROL) |
Connect the intelligent tester to the DLC3.
Remove the vacuum hose of the purge VSV from the charcoal canister.
Start the engine and turn the tester on.
Enter the following menus: Powertrain / Engine and ECT / Active Test / Activate the VSV for Evap Control.
When the purge VSV is operated using the tester, check whether the purge VSV applies suction to your finger.
- OK:
Tester Operation
| Specified Condition
|
VSV is ON
| Suction applied
|
VSV is OFF
| No suction applied
|

3.INSPECT PURGE VSV (POWER SOURCE VOLTAGE) |
Disconnect the purge VSV connector.
Measure the voltage according to the value(s) in the table below.
- Standard Voltage:
Tester Connection
| Condition
| Specified Condition
|
C143-1 - Body ground
| Ignition switch ON
| 11 to 14 V
|

4.CHECK HARNESS AND CONNECTOR (PURGE VSV - ECM) |
Disconnect the purge VSV connector.
Disconnect the ECM connector.
Measure the resistance between the terminals of the wire harness side connectors.
- Standard Resistance:
Tester Connection
| Condition
| Specified Condition
|
C143-2 - C129-34 (PRG)
| Always
| Below 1 Ω
|
C143-2 or C129-34 (PRG) - Body ground
| Always
| 10 kΩ or higher
|

5.CHECK WHETHER DTC OUTPUT RECURS |
Connect the intelligent tester to the DLC3.
Turn the ignition switch to ON.
Turn the tester on.
Clear the DTCs (even if no DTCs are stored, perform the clear DTC operation).
Turn the ignition switch off and wait for at least 30 seconds.
Start the engine and warm it up until the engine coolant temperature is 75°C (167°F) or higher.
Idle the engine for 15 minutes or more.
Turn the tester on.
Enter the following menus: Powertrain / Engine and ECT / Utility / All Readiness.
Input the DTC: P0443.
Check the DTC judgment result.
ResultResult
| Proceed to
|
NORMAL (DTC is not output)
| A
|
ABNORMAL (DTC P0443 is output)
| B
|
- HINT:
- If the judgment result shows INCOMPLETE or N/A, drive the vehicle at a constant speed between 40 and 60 km/h (25 and 37 mph) for 10 minutes and check the DTC judgment result again.
6.CHECK HARNESS AND CONNECTOR (PURGE VSV - NO. 1 INTEGRATION RELAY) |
Disconnect the purge VSV connector.
Remove the No. 1 integration relay from the engine room relay block and junction block assembly.
Measure the resistance according to the value(s) in the table below.
- Standard Resistance:
Tester Connection
| Condition
| Specified Condition
|
C143-1 - 1J-5
| Always
| Below 1 Ω
|
C143-1 or 1J-5 - Body ground
| Always
| 10 kΩ or higher
|
